But I never realized how much I'm like Pearl. Pearl, my least favorite of the gems, she is insecure, fragile, and broken. No one really understands her because they don't truly know her. And the only one who she felt truly knew her, is gone.

Pearl mourns for a decade over the loss of Rose Quartz, for thousands of years, Pearl fought alongside Rose Quartz in the Gem rebellion. She loved Rose to the point of obsession, and Rose loved Greg. And she never understood why it wasn't her.

After all those years, I never thought I'd lose.

Everything Pearl ever did in her entire existence, she did for Rose Quartz. And now that shes gone, she has no clue what to do on her own. Pearl is moderately emotionally unstable, and often has bursts of anger, sometimes saying things she doesn't mean, but never apologizing for them. Pearl has a consistent need to be right, has a large array of knowledge of things, loving to flaunt it, in the hopes to boost her confidence.

Petty and dull, with the nerve to doubt her

Pearl is somewhat rude to gems that act "childish", she often acts like everything is fine, but it has been 14 years since Rose gave up her form for Steven, and it still crushes Pearl inside. Now having to accept the fact that her chance to be with Rose, is gone.

She regrets every action she took, and more the ones she didn't take, because they led her to not be with Rose, she questions herself constantly, without Rose's guidance, and still doesn't know how to live without her, and looks for some of her in everyone she meets.
